Street-Facing Star with Serious Yard Space!

Street facing, sun filled and cleverly laid out, this two bedroom, two bathroom home nails flexibility without trying too hard. One bedroom sits comfortably on the ground level, the other takes a loft style spot upstairs with a built in study zone that works seamlessly. Open plan living keeps everyday life easy, while thoughtful updates handle the practical side of things. Outside, a huge front yard wraps around the home to the side and rear, giving you space to relax, play or entertain without feeling boxed in. Zoned to Strathmore North Primary and Secondary College and just a short stroll to Gaffney Street, Pascoe Vale Station, local cafes, shops and Austin Crescent Dog Park. First home buyers, couples, families or investors, this one fits real life perfectly.

About Pascoe Vale 3044

The size of Pascoe Vale is approximately 4.9 square kilometres. It has 22 parks covering nearly 7.4% of total area. The population of Pascoe Vale in 2016 was 17051 people. By 2021 the population was 18171 showing a population growth of 6.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Pascoe Vale is 30-39 years. Households in Pascoe Vale are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Pascoe Vale work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 62.50% of the homes in Pascoe Vale were owner-occupied compared with 63.10% in 2016.

Pascoe Vale has 10,071 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Pascoe Vale have seen a 22.44%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 11.57% increase. As at 31 January 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Pascoe Vale is $1,210,310 while the median value for Units is $684,697.
  • Houses have a median rent of $580 while Units have a median rent of $550.
